Hexagonal Slot Antenna With Dual Band Notched Characteristics For Uwb Applications

Abstract

Printed hexagonal slot antenna with dual band stop characteristics for ultra wide band applications is presented in this paper. The basic antenna comprises U - shape radiating patch and ground plane with hexagonal slot. By proper alignment and use of hexagonal slot additional resonances and much wider impedance bandwidth is obtained. By embedding inverted L - shape parasitic stubs at the upper edge at the hexagonal slot,obtain the desired band rejection characteristics for WiMAX and WLAN respectively. The operating frequency of proposed antenna is r anged from 2.76~11.07 GHz w i th a dual band rejection from 3~4GHz (for WiMAX) and 5~6 GHz (for WLAN).The designed antenna is fabricated on a FR - 4 glass epoxy substrate having dielectric constant of 4.4 with overall dimensions of 28 x 28 x 1.6mm 3 . https://www.ijiert.org/paper-details?paper_id=140915
